Title:
INTERNAL COMBUSTION ENGINE EXHAUST PURIFICATION SYSTEM AND INTERNAL COMBUSTION ENGINE EXHAUST PURIFICATION METHOD
Document Type and Number:
Japanese Patent JP2020143610
Kind Code:
A
Abstract:
To provide an internal combustion engine exhaust purification system and an internal combustion engine exhaust purification method capable of preventing ammonia from flowing into an exhaust passage at a downstream side of a selective reduction catalyst device.SOLUTION: An internal combustion engine exhaust purification system comprises: an anterior NOx amount acquisition device which acquires an amount of NOx in exhaust flowing into a selective reduction catalyst device; and a posterior NOx amount detection device which detects NOx in the exhaust flowing out of the selective reduction catalyst device, ammonia in the flowing exhaust with detection sensitivity lower than the same to the detected NOx, and the amount of NOx together with the amount of ammonia in the exhaust flowing out of the selective reduction catalyst. When a value D obtained by subtracting a detection value of the posterior NOx amount detection device from an acquired value of the anterior NOx amount acquisition device is determined to be less than a first set threshold D1 which is a negative threshold (S30: Yes), injection of a reduction agent through a reduction agent injection device is stopped until the difference value D becomes equal to or larger than a second set threshold D2 which is a positive threshold (S60: Yes).SELECTED DRAWING: Figure 2
